Natural Product Identification
Common Name5,7-Dihydroxy-4'-methoxy-4-phenylcoumarin
Description5,7-Dihydroxy-4-(4-methoxyphenyl)-2H-chromen-2-one belongs to the class of organic compounds known as neoflavones. These are neoflavonoids with a structure based on the 4-phenylcoumarin skeleton. Thus, 5,7-dihydroxy-4-(4-methoxyphenyl)-2H-chromen-2-one is considered to be a flavonoid lipid molecule. 5,7-Dihydroxy-4'-methoxy-4-phenylcoumarin is found in Echinops niveus. 5,7-Dihydroxy-4-(4-methoxyphenyl)-2H-chromen-2-one is a very hydrophobic molecule, practically insoluble (in water), and relatively neutral.
